<br><br>74.290 Issuance of bonds for additions. <br>(1) For the purpose of defraying the cost of constructing or acquiring any additions, <br>extensions, and necessary appurtenances under KRS 74.280, the water district may <br>borrow money and issue negotiable bonds. Before any bonds are issued an <br>ordinance shall be enacted by the commission specifying the amount of the bonds <br>and the rate of interest they are to bear, and reciting that the proposed additions, <br>extensions, or necessary appurtenances that are to be constructed or acquired are to <br>be made pursuant to the provisions of KRS 74.280 to 74.310. <br>(2) All bonds issued under this section shall bear interest at a rate or rates or method of <br>determining rates payable at least annually, and shall be executed in a manner, and <br>be payable at times not exceeding fifty (50) years from the date of issue, and at a <br>place, as the commission shall determine. <br>(3) All bonds shall be negotiable and shall not be subject to taxation. If any officer <br>whose signature or countersignature appears on the bonds or coupons ceases to be <br>an officer before delivery of the bonds, his signature or countersignature shall <br>nevertheless be valid the same as if he had remained in office until delivery. The <br>bonds shall be sold in a manner as the commission shall deem for the best interest <br>of the water district, or the contract for the acquisition of any additions, extensions, <br>and appurtenances to the waterworks may provide that payment shall be made in <br>bonds. The bonds shall be payable solely from the revenues of the waterworks and <br>shall not constitute an indebtedness of the water district within the meaning of the <br>Constitution. It shall be plainly stated on the face of each bond that it has been <br>issued under the provisions of KRS 74.280 to 74.310 and that it does not constitute <br>an indebtedness of the water district within the meaning of the Constitution. <br>(4) If the commission finds that the bonds authorized will be insufficient to accomplish <br>the purpose desired, additional bonds may be authorized and issued subject to the <br>limitations prescribed for the original bonds. <br>Effective: July 15, 1996 <br>History: Amended 1996 Ky. Acts ch. 274, sec. 8, effective July 15, 1996. -- Amended <br>1968 Ky. Acts ch. 110, sec. 6. -- Amended 1966 Ky. Acts ch. 70, sec. 7. -- <br>Recodified 1942 Ky. Acts ch. 208, sec. 1, effective October 1, 1942, from Ky. Stat. <br>sec. 938g-28 (1933 Supp.). <br><br>
